Precision Mold Steel Selection – Matching Material to Application
The cost of a mold is 70% determined by steel selection. Choose incorrectly, and you face premature wear, part flash, or total failure. Our expertise in material science ensures optimal selection for every shower head component.
Steel Grade Hardness Key Properties Shower Head Application
S136 48-52 HRC High corrosion resistance, mirror-polishable, high purity Nozzle cavity inserts, high-gloss housing surfaces, components requiring sterile hygiene
H13 48-52 HRC Excellent thermal fatigue resistance, high wear resistance High-temperature LSR nozzle molds, high-volume production cores
NAK80 Pre-hardened (38-42 HRC) Excellent polishability, dimensional stability, no post-heat treatment Transparent shower head bodies, high-gloss exterior components
2344 / 2343 48-52 HRC Superior toughness, good wear resistance Complex geometry cores, thin-wall housing sections
8407 48-52 HRC Premium H13-equivalent with enhanced polishability High-cosmetic surface requirements
SKD11 / DC53 58-62 HRC Extreme wear resistance Abrasion-resistant mold components, high-glass-fiber applications
M340 / 4Cr13 / 9Cr18 48-52 HRC Premium stainless for medical/food contact Regulatory-compliant shower head molds
P20 (Mold Base) Pre-hardened (28-32 HRC) Excellent machinability, good stability Mold plates, support structures, ejector systems

Advanced Mold Types and Configurations
Our mold portfolio spans the full spectrum of production requirements:
Hot Runner Systems: By maintaining the runner at melt temperature, hot runner systems eliminate runner scrap, reducing material waste by 15-30% and eliminating secondary runner trimming operations. This directly lowers per-part material costs.
Stack Molds (Two-Level): Stack molds effectively double output per machine cycle by molding parts on two parallel parting lines. For high-volume shower head production, this translates to 100% efficiency gain from the same machine and floor space.
Two-Color / Multi-Material Molds: Our two-shot injection molding capability enables seamless overmolding of soft-touch LSR nozzles onto rigid ABS/PC housings in a single automated cycle. This eliminates secondary assembly operations, reduces part count, and creates permanent, leak-proof bonds.
High-Gloss / Mirror Finish Molds (Ra < 0.05μm): For transparent or high-aesthetic shower head components, we achieve mirror-polished cavity surfaces that eliminate post-mold polishing operations.
Gate and Runner Design – Optimized via Mold Flow Analysis
Before cutting a single piece of steel, we perform comprehensive Mold Flow Analysis (DFM – Design for Manufacturability) . Our simulation capabilities predict:
Weld line locations – reposition gates to move weld lines to non-cosmetic areas
Air trap positions – design venting to eliminate burn marks
Filling balance across multi-cavity tools – ensure all cavities fill simultaneously
Shrinkage and warpage patterns – compensate in cavity geometry before machining
For LSR shower head nozzle applications, LSR exhibits approximately 2-3% shrinkage, and our cold runner systems are engineered to accommodate this characteristic, requiring precise control of shot volume and injection pressure.

Material Processing Capability – Proven Across the Spectrum
Ansix Tech has extensive production experience with a wide range of thermoplastics and elastomers:
Material Category Specific Grades Key Shower Head Applications
Commodity PP, PE, HIPS Basic shower heads, internal channels
Engineering ABS, PC, ABS+PC alloy Housing bodies, handles, face plates
Glass-Filled ABS+GF30, PA6+GF30, PBT+GF30, PPS+40%GF Structural components, threaded fittings
High-Performance PEEK, PEI (Ultem), PPS, LCP High-temperature or chemical-resistant components
Elastomers LSR (Liquid Silicone Rubber), TPE, TPU Flexible nozzles, seals, overmolded grips
LSR (Liquid Silicone Rubber) molding represents a particular specialization. LSR is delivered as a two-part liquid that is mixed at a precise 1:1 ratio through a static mixer, then pumped into the injection unit. The thermal management is the inverse of rigid plastics—in plastic molding the runner is hot and the mold cold, while in LSR processing precise temperature control of both materials and mold is critical for proper cross-linking and cure.
Our LSR molds feature cold runner systems with needle shut-off valves that maintain precise temperature control at the nozzle tip. This prevents premature curing in the runner, reduces material waste, and enables fully automated production cycles.

Section Seven: Liquid Silicone Nozzle Shower Head – Technical Deep Dive
Product Design Overview
The Handheld Shower Head with Liquid Silicone Nozzle comprises two primary components:
Handheld housing body – injection molded from ABS, PC, or ABS+PC alloy, providing structural integrity, aesthetic finish, and ergonomic grip features
LSR flexible nozzle array – injection molded as either a separate insert or overmolded onto the housing, providing self-cleaning, anti-clog, and consistent spray pattern performance
Material Selection Strategy
Housing Material Options:
Material Properties Shower Head Application
ABS Excellent impact resistance, good gloss, cost-effective Standard consumer-grade shower heads
PC (Polycarbonate) Superior impact resistance, transparency, dimensional stability Premium transparent or high-durability units
ABS+PC Alloy Combines ABS aesthetics with PC toughness Mid-range to premium opaque units
PC is extremely impact-resistant with low shrinkage and good dimensional stability, though it can cost approximately three times more than ABS and may be more prone to cracking if misapplied.
LSR Nozzle Material:
Our liquid silicone rubber is a two-part platinum-catalyzed system that cures into a durable, flexible, heat-resistant elastomer. Key characteristics:
Hardness: 30-70 Shore A (customizable by formulation)
Temperature resistance: -50°C to +230°C
Chemical resistance: Excellent against soaps, shampoos, and hard water minerals
Tensile strength: 6-10 N/mm²
Elongation at break: 300-700%
LSR offers excellent heat resistance, biocompatibility, and optical clarity. It often fills thin walls without problem, making it ideal for fine nozzle channels.
Key Manufacturing Challenges and Solutions
Challenge 1: Nozzle Channel Precision
LSR nozzle channels typically require diameters < 1.0mm with consistent wall thickness to ensure uniform water flow patterns. Our solution:
Wire-cut EDM for 0.03mm-precision micro-slots
Specially designed core pins with 1-2° draft for ejection
Cold runner system with 0.5-0.8mm needle shut-off nozzle
Challenge 2: LSR Material Behavior
LSR is slightly compressible and expands during injection. Our injection pressure control system (300-700 psi typical range) ensures consistent filling.
Challenge 3: Two-Component Integration
For overmolded designs, maintaining precise registration between housing and LSR is critical. Our two-shot injection molding machines index the housing precisely into the LSR cavity in an automated sequence.
